Dr. Christopher Rubano is a general surgeon practicing in Vancouver, WA. Dr. Rubano specializes in abdominal contents including the esophagus, stomach, liver, gallbladder, pancreas and often thyroid glands. General surgeons are able to deal with almost any surgical or critical care emergency, also involving the skin or soft tissue trauma. Dr. Rubano provides quality surgical service for gravely ill or injured patients and is able to respond quickly due to knowledge of various surgical procedures.

Get to know General Surgeon and Vein Specialist Dr. Christopher Rubano, who serves patients in Vancouver, Washington.
Vancouver Vein and Surgical Center in Washington is led by board-certified general surgeon & vein specialist, Dr. Rubano. Practicing a full range of general and vascular surgeries, he and his staff strive to maintain the highest standards in care, while at the same time ensuring that each patient is treated with compassion and attention to individual needs.
For the past 20 years, Dr. Rubano has honed his surgical skills in general, venous, and minimally invasive procedures. His holistic approach to care focuses on treating the condition and restoring physical appearance. He provides patients with personalized care and attention as he works with them to plan out the best possible course of treatment. He also tailors treatment modalities to better meet the unique needs of his patients.
After earning his medical degree from the Loma Linda University School of Medicine, Dr. Rubano went on to serve his residency in general surgery at the same educational venue. Before long, he became board-certified in general surgery by the American Board of Surgery, which is an independent, non-profit organization located in Philadelphia, Pennsylvania, founded for the purpose of certifying surgeons who have met a defined standard of education, training, and knowledge.
Excellent patient care is a priority for Dr. Rubano. Because of this, he has invested time in multiple committees purposed for clinical excellence. He also holds privileges at PeaceHealth Southwest Medical Center and Columbia River Surgery Center, LLC.
General surgery is a surgical specialty that focuses on abdominal contents including the esophagus, stomach, small bowel, colon, liver, pancreas, gallbladder, appendix and bile ducts, and often the thyroid gland. A general surgeon performs a wide range of abdominal surgeries for many forms of intestinal and abdominal wall neoplasms, gallbladder disease, gastric and pancreatic disease. They follow the patient through critical care and surgical recovery all the way to outpatient care.
Vein specialists are physicians who are trained to treat conditions affecting the veins, including varicose veins and spider veins. These doctors know how to recognize the signs of vein disease, diagnose patients accurately, and recommend the best course of treatment.
Among his numerous accolades, Dr. Rubano is the recipient of Compassionate Doctor Recognition (2014, 2015, 2016, 2017), On-Time Doctor Award (2014, 2015), Patients’ Choice Award (2014, 2015, 2016, 2017), the David B. Hinshaw “Excellence in Surgery” Award, the Vascular Surgery-Chief Resident of the Year Award, as well as the Faculty of the Department of Surgery and the School of Medicine “Teaching Award”.
